Self-Presentation as a Social Psychology Topic

One night after having an altercation with her boyfriend, Sarah Tobias (a young waitress) is pitilessly molested by three men in a pub while patrons watch and make merry of the whole fiasco. A mild sentence is imposed on the perpetrators in spite the assistant D.A. Kathryn Murphy handling the case. It compels Sarah Tobias to take the stand in a protracted muddle on the way to seek justice and put the culpable patrons behind bars. The road to justice is never level as is portrayed in this drama-action packed movie.


Self-presentation as a social psychology topic is illustrated in the movie. Sarah Tobias is subjected to rape due to the dogma that drunk and skimpily dressed women are reduced to give sexual advances willingly without a word. The group of intoxicated fellows who were perched on the furniture and cheering while Sarah is assaulted illustrate their affinity for prosocial behavior. Consequently, this behavior encourages the other two perpetrators to commit the atrocity which leads conformity towards the drunkards' cajoling chants to assault Sarah Tobias ("ACCUSED-01(2)"). Another topic vividly illustrated in the movie is aggression, especially against the weaker sex, in this case, the puny Sarah Tobias by undoubtedly powerful men supported by inebriated patrons. 


At first, Murphy is not happy about the past dealings of Sarah being seen as having a questionable character tainted by a drug-dealing boyfriend, an alcoholic life and or a volatile unintelligent temperament. Murphy undergoes a total attitude change after reexamining the whole situation as she comes to identify that some of Sarah Tobias' emotions are actual experiences not necessarily legal evidence. Murphy sets out to bring some of the bystanders at the rape ordeal to trial with minimal or no support from her superiors or colleagues. She eventually manages to get the perpetrators behind bars without parole. This attitude change is symbolic in that if a young woman who acts improperly or recklessly still has the right to say no.
